Role

Assistant Management Accountant

Reports into: Commercial Finance Manager

Location: London

Contract Type: Full Time, Permanent (42.5 hours per week)

Overview

Broadwick is a multifaceted international company with headquarters in London that creates, develops, owns and operates a diverse portfolio of venues, spaces, events and experiences. We aim to redefine spaces and how people experience music, art, culture and recreation by breaking down barriers. Our team works across events and venues including Printworks London, Depot Mayfield Manchester, Drumsheds London, Exhibition London and Magazine London.

Our finance team is passionate about accuracy, beautifully presented data and driving insight into company performance. We strive to understand the business and partner effectively with key stakeholders to help leadership make long-term strategic decisions.

What we are looking for

We are looking for a passionate and motivated person to join the Finance team as an Assistant Management Accountant. The team is responsible for the numbers behind the Broadwick Group, reporting financial data to aid leadership decisions.

What you'll be responsible for

Finance Administration

  • Managing accounts payable and accounts receivable
  • Assisting with the preparation of year end accounts and reports
  • Maintaining and reconciling cashbooks
  • Management of event settlements with partners
  • Assisting in the preparation of monthly management accounts, including balance sheet reconciliations and P&L analysis
  • Developing professional relationships with internal business partners
  • Assisting in the preparation of quarterly VAT returns
  • Intercompany accounting and reconciliations
  • Maintaining fixed asset registers
  • Working with the Group Director of Business & Operations on group procurement reviews
  • Processing of monthly and fortnightly payroll data
  • Assisting with the preparation of year end accounts and reports
  • Supporting the wider team as required

Team

  • Communicating your training needs and actively participating in your own development in line with the line manager's expectations
  • Creating a work environment that aligns with Broadwick values and principles

Other

  • Carrying out ad hoc duties when required
You'll need to have
  • Previous experience as an assistant management accountant, finance assistant or equivalent
  • Previous experience with internal business partnering
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ills and the ability to adapt messaging for different audiences
  • Strong Microsoft Office skills (Outlook, Word, Excel)
  • Ability to be proactive and organised, as you will assist with managing multiple projects that the finance team are working on
  • Ability and keen appetite to take ownership of your designated tasks
  • Prides in creating clear, structured, and visually tidy working papers for internal and external use
  • Strong attention to detail
Nice to have
  • Knowledge and passion for the music and entertainment industry
  • Started your accountancy qualifications (we provide study support after probation)
  • Willingness to develop your financial understanding of how a business works
